Brass and Perc Day works wonders

The latest Yorkshire & Humberside Brass & Percussion workshop provided a great day of music making for 53 lucky delegates thanks to star players

The 2013 Yorkshire & Humberside Brass & Percussion workshop was recently held at Minsthorpe Community Centre where 53 students enjoyed a great day of music making and tuition.

Guidance and music

The music performed this year included ‘Berne Patrol’, ‘Vitae Lux’, ‘Portuguese Party’ and ‘Laudate Dominum’ with expert guidance coming from a star studded group of tutors including Kevin Crockford, William Rushwoth (above left), Arfon Owen, Jonathan Beatty, Philip Schwartz and John Watterson, who also produced a stunning short concert of the works at the conclusion of the day under the guidance of the outstanding course leader, Shaun Crowther.

Wonderful event

A spokesperson told 4BR: "It was a wonderful event and we hope to run the workshop again next year and are now looking for funding to facilitate this."
